Subject: [PATCH net-next v2 1/4] net: bonding: add broadcast_neighbor option for 802.3ad
Stacking technology is a type of technology used to expand ports on
Ethernet switches. It is widely used as a common access method in
large-scale Internet data center architectures. Years of practice
have proved that stacking technology has advantages and disadvantages
in high-reliability network architecture scenarios. For instance,
in stacking networking arch, conventional switch system upgrades
require multiple stacked devices to restart at the same time.
Therefore, it is inevitable that the business will be interrupted
for a while. It is for this reason that "no-stacking" in data centers
has become a trend. Additionally, when the stacking link connecting
the switches fails or is abnormal, the stack will split. Although it is
not common, it still happens in actual operation. The problem is that
after the split, it is equivalent to two switches with the same configuration
appearing in the network, causing network configuration conflicts and
ultimately interrupting the services carried by the stacking system.
To improve network stability, "non-stacking" solutions have been increasingly
adopted, particularly by public cloud providers and tech companies
like Alibaba, Tencent, and Didi. "non-stacking" is a method of mimicing switch
stacking that convinces a LACP peer, bonding in this case, connected to a set of
"non-stacked" switches that all of its ports are connected to a single
switch (i.e., LACP aggregator), as if those switches were stacked. This
enables the LACP peer's ports to aggregate together, and requires (a)
special switch configuration, described in the linked article, and (b)
modifications to the bonding 802.3ad (LACP) mode to send all ARP / ND
packets across all ports of the active aggregator.

+static inline bool bond_should_broadcast_neighbor(struct sk_buff *skb,
+ struct net_device *dev)
+{
+ struct bonding *bond = netdev_priv(dev);
+
+ if (!static_branch_unlikely(&bond_bcast_neigh_enabled))
+ return false;
+
+ if (!bond->params.broadcast_neighbor)
+ return false;
+
+ if (skb->protocol == htons(ETH_P_ARP))
+ return true;
+
+ if (skb->protocol == htons(ETH_P_IPV6) &&
+ pskb_may_pull(skb,
+ sizeof(struct ipv6hdr) + sizeof(struct icmp6hdr))) {
+ if (ipv6_hdr(skb)->nexthdr == IPPROTO_ICMPV6) {
+ struct icmp6hdr *icmph = icmp6_hdr(skb);
+
+ if ((icmph->icmp6_type == NDISC_NEIGHBOUR_SOLICITATION) ||
+ (icmph->icmp6_type == NDISC_NEIGHBOUR_ADVERTISEMENT))
+ return true;
+ }
+ }
+
+ return false;
+}
